Finding Real Estate Investment Property

Identify an experieced real estate broker. Give the broker well defined property requirements. Set a deadline for finding three investment properties that meet your specific investment goals. Spend more time defining what you want before you turn your broker loose to find it. It's hard to know when we have found the right investment property if we don't know what it is before we start looking. Require the broker to go directly to specialists in addition to the normal sites. Use current market logic and conditions to realistically define your investment target. Find the real estate investment property you want.

Fed Funds Forecast Down

Edward Learner, director of the UCLA Anderson Forecast, expects the Fed to make two quater-point reductons in the Fed Funds rate - currently at 5.25% - before the end of '07. However, Donald Ratajczak, economist for investment banker Morgan Keegan, expects the Fed to hold on through the end of the year. With the 10-Year treasury yield up by 50 basis points this year to 5.1%, the cost of investment funds becomes a challenge for some investors. All can change with corporate earning reports this quarter and next. Stay tuned.....
